Transaction 7531474245860818b042a61b35924ca07307ce2917229d19786b9afbd649c066
1 Input
2 Outputs
- 7531474245860818b042a61b35924ca07307ce2917229d19786b9afbd649c066:0
- 7531474245860818b042a61b35924ca07307ce2917229d19786b9afbd649c066:1
value 13975000
address 2NBzWFKxUtwHjEfHd7xxHvUG5TM9N8K25FX
value 8000000
address mrANYtfkACnQqczk5Kdv1ZtgRTR1JsxDbV